The Glitch Mob

HistoryThe Glitch Mob, originally a five-piece including Kraddy and Kitty-D, was formed in 2006 within the burgeoning Los Angeles bass-driven 'beat' scene.
The group made a name for themselves playing live, choosing to perform with laptops and MIDI controllers like the Lemur.
They won fans through showcasing their chosen technology during solo performances, and after gaining attention in Los Angeles and San Francisco, the group eventually toured more widely along the West Coast and then to various festivals worldwide.
After citing "creative differences," founding member Kraddy left the group in 2009.The Glitch Mob's first album Drink the Sea peaked at number 57 on the CMJ Top 200 Chart for College Radio.
The album's debut led Electronic Musician to run a cover story on the trio.
Their single "Drive It Like You Stole It" was number 2 on XLR8R's Top Downloads of 2010 list.
